研究揭示涉他决策偏好的神经基础
作者:小柯机器人 发布时间:2020/2/25 15:05:57

美国耶鲁大学Steve W. C. Chang研究组揭示了涉他决策偏好的神经基础。相关论文于2020年2月24日在线发表在《自然—神经科学》杂志上。

通过猴子表达情景相关的正向或负向其他相关偏好(ORP),来决定另一只猴子所获得的报酬,研究人员剖析了内侧前额叶皮层的基底外侧杏仁核和喙前扣带回之间的振荡神经元相互作用。两个节点之间的同步被正向ORP增强,而被负向ORP抑制。这些相互作用发生在β和γ频率带中,具体取决于造成脉冲的区域,从而表现出与正向ORP相关信息流的特定方向性,可用于解码社会决策。这些发现表明,内侧前额-杏仁核网络中的专门协调是社会决策偏好的基础。
 
据介绍,社会行为需要多重认知操作,这由皮质和皮质下大脑区域之间的相互作用来实现。区域间同步可以促进皮质和皮质下神经群体之间的这种相互作用。然而,在社会决策过程中,大脑网络不同节点的神经元如何相互作用仍未知。

Title: Specialized medial prefrontal–amygdala coordination in other-regarding decision preference

Author: Olga Dal Monte, Cheng C. J. Chu, Nicholas A. Fagan, Steve W. C. Chang

Issue&Volume: 2020-02-24

Abstract: Social behaviors recruit multiple cognitive operations that require interactions between cortical and subcortical brain regions. Interareal synchrony may facilitate such interactions between cortical and subcortical neural populations. However, it remains unknown how neurons from different nodes in the social brain network interact during social decision-making. Here we investigated oscillatory neuronal interactions between the basolateral amygdala and the rostral anterior cingulate gyrus of the medial prefrontal cortex while monkeys expressed context-dependent positive or negative other-regarding preference (ORP), whereby decisions affected the reward received by another monkey. Synchronization between the two nodes was enhanced for a positive ORP but suppressed for a negative ORP. These interactions occurred in beta and gamma frequency bands depending on the area contributing the spikes, exhibited a specific directionality of information flow associated with a positive ORP and could be used to decode social decisions. These findings suggest that specialized coordination in the medial prefrontal–amygdala network underlies social-decision preferences.
